Big Brother 4, September 2 Live Feed Highlights: Rob vs. Alison

by David Bloomberg -- 09/03/2003
Rob is beginning to lose it. He can’t stand Alison (okay, that much is understandable) and he makes a strange proposition to Erika! Meanwhile, Alison can’t stand Rob either. They also begin the first part of the food competition in an arts and crafts project. Read on for details!

Not much going on in the house Tuesday morning. There is a long lockdown, but no obvious reason as to why. In some of the ongoing conversation, Alison talks about how she might not use the Veto and she wouldn’t have to explain why. Yeah, Alison, you do that – just allow the Golden Veto to go unused. That worked out really well last year! But I think she was just joking. Say what you will about Alison (and I have!), but she’s nowhere near as dumb as Marcellas.

Speaking of dumb, at one point Erika goes to relax alone and Robert follows her into the bedroom. He actually asks her if she would go out with him after the show! She replies back asking, like on a date?! He says yes as she tries to figure out a way out of this situation. When she doesn’t answer right away, he prods her and she says she’ll have to think about it, and then quickly leaves the room. Yeesh.

A little later, Jee is packing his belongings and getting ready to go. He tells Rob goodbye – he seems to finally have accepted that he will be leaving.

There is big excitement in the house when they hear helicopters and sirens. They figure something has happened nearby. Erika says that perhaps Dana got loose. Heh.

In the “Not Exactly Big News” Department, Jee and Rob have a conversation in which they say that they don’t want Alison to win.

When Alison and Jun get some alone time, they decide that Erika is lying to them. Why? Because Erika told them about Rob asking her out – they don’t believe it! They further discuss that Erika is the biggest threat in the house (very true). They also try to figure out what the next HOH competition will be. They think it may involve another Q&A about other HouseGuests, so Jun tells Alison what she had put on her questionnaire.

Later, the three women talk about how sexist Rob is and how he treats women. They wonder if that’s how he treats his own daughter, but Erika says no. She adds that it is funny that he never seems to think about what would happen if some guy treated his daughter the way he treats women. Ouch.

The first part of the food competition is today. They have to decorate piñatas. Rob says he doesn’t want to do it – he’ll just leave his white. Jun makes a rather rude comment indicating that he is going to go masturbate. In fact, he goes to read his daughter’s letter. Meanwhile, Ali picks the “boy” piñata and says she’ll decorate it like Donny (yeah, that’ll make him feel better – make an effigy of him and then beat it ‘til it breaks!). Eventually, it ends up being an Indian (Native American) instead. Erika takes the dog and Jun takes a star.

Eventually, Rob comes back out and takes another star while Jee works on a dinosaur. It appears that Rob must have been told that he has to do it. So he’s going to do it quickly so he can just be done with it.

In fact, Rob has been increasingly separating himself. It gets to the point today that Alison notices how Rob leaves a room whenever she walks into it. She asks Jee about it and he just says he knows Rob was upset with her vote the previous week, but nothing else in particular. When dinner is served, Rob takes his food and heads outside, much to the shock of Jun. The women talk about how it’s obvious Rob just wants to leave, but they are going to keep him in just to spite him. Still, they wonder if he’s going to do something to get himself booted or just walk out. (What a nightmare that would be for producers – with the extra week, they are going to be stretching things as it is!) Later, Jee talks to Rob, saying he knows it will be hard in the house with just him and the three women, but he has to hang in there, etc. A little while after, Alison and Rob talk and he says he’s okay with going next week but he’s just sick of the game and wants it over already. Alison helpfully tells him he can leave at any time – just walk out the door. No, he says he’s not a quitter.

And he’s definitely not a quitter when it comes to Erika. Once again, he asks her about getting together after the show is over. She says she feels put on the spot and he admits he’s probably not thinking straight and it’s probably just because he’s lonely and she’s here in the house with him.

During the course of the day, at some point Alison mentions to Erika that when she gets out, she’d better be Donny’s wife. And she wants a two carat diamond. Hmmm. Wasn’t she just talking about how he doesn’t have money? And how she’s not into getting “things” like Jun is? Yeah, that’s what I thought.

Getting back to strategy, Jun tells Alison that she’d rather be against Rob in the end than Erika. But they are also annoyed by him and the fact that his parents have money, yadda yadda yadda.

Rob, meanwhile, keeps trying to talk to Erika alone. She avoids it – perhaps because she thinks he’s going to ask her out again! But he claims to Jee that he wants to encourage Erika to do whatever she can to get Alison out.

With all this Rob-bashing by Alison and Alison-bashing by Rob, I think it would be great to have a Rob/Alison final two!

In any event, they hit the sack for the night…
